USDT Networks Explained
One of the more common mistakes we see from newer crypto players is assuming every USDT transaction works identically. It doesn’t. Tether runs across several different blockchain networks, and picking the wrong one can delay a transfer or kill it outright. Before sending anything to a Tether casino, always confirm the network selected in your wallet actually matches what the casino cashier is showing.
Casinos that displayed their supported networks clearly scored noticeably better in our testing than ones that left that detail buried in an FAQ page somewhere.
| Network | Average Speed | Fees | Our Recommendation |
| TRC20 | 1-3 minutes | Very Low | 5/5 |
| BEP20 | 1-2 minutes | Low | 4/5 |
| Polygon | 1-2 minutes | Very Low | 4/5 |
| ERC20 | 2-10 minutes | Higher | 3/5 |
For most Canadian players, TRC20 is the practical default, since it pairs low fees with consistently fast confirmations.
Note: While Polygon and BEP20 usually provide faster confirmations and lower fees, not every casino supports these networks. Always check the cashier first, as some operators only accept ERC20 and TRC20 for USDT deposits.

How to Deposit Using USDT
Making your first Tether deposit is simple once you know the steps:
- Create a casino account.
- Open the cashier.
- Select Tether (USDT).
- Choose the correct blockchain network.
- Copy the casino’s wallet address.
- Send USDT from your wallet.
- Wait for blockchain confirmation.
- Start playing once the balance updates.
Before confirming any transfer, double-check the wallet address and the network carefully. Crypto payments generally can’t be reversed once they’ve been broadcast to the blockchain, so there’s no undo button if something’s wrong.

Common USDT Deposit Mistakes
Even experienced crypto users slip up occasionally. A few mistakes came up more than others across our research: selecting the wrong blockchain network, copying an incomplete wallet address, depositing below the casino’s stated minimum, sending USDC when you meant USDT, closing the wallet before the transaction confirms, and ignoring the network’s confirmation requirements altogether.
Taking a few extra seconds to check every detail before hitting send is genuinely the difference between a smooth deposit and a stuck one.
